Get started11 Wilton Street is a five-bedroom mid-terrace house in Westminster, London, London (SW1X 7AF). It has a recorded floor area of 243 m² (around 2616 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band H. The latest certificate (February 2020) shows a D (score 62),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in October 2008 the rating was E, the property has climbed 1 band since.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Very Poor to Poor and lighting went from Very Poor to Very Good.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 78). Other recorded features include a balcony.
It hasn't traded since January 2006, a hold of 20 years that's notably long for the area. Today's modelled estimate of £4,461,000 sits 136.3% above the 2006 sale of £1,887,500.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£722/sq ft) was about 40.5% above the typical sold price in the postcode. 4 planning records sit against the property, 1 approved, 0 refused. At 243 m² it's 22.1%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(312 m² median across 11 EPCs). 5 bedrooms is on the larger side for this postcode, where 4 is the typical count.
